Josie is a registered nurse, mom of three, and lifelong runner. She began running competitively at age 10 and went on to compete in cross-country and track at Southern Utah University. Over the course of her development, she lowered her mile time from 5:15 in high school to 4:54 in college and recorded a collegiate 5K best of 17:03.

Her collegiate career was also shaped by recurring injuries and a difficult battle with iron deficiency. Those experiences taught Josie how to advocate for her health, listen to her body, and train with greater patience and intention. She now uses her perspective as both a runner and nurse to help other women recognize potential health concerns, train intelligently, and avoid some of the mistakes she made along the way.

Josie has since completed four marathons and lowered her personal best to 2:44. After welcoming her third child in February 2026, she is rebuilding postpartum and preparing to return to the marathon at The Marathon Project in December. Her long-term goal is to qualify for the 2028 U.S. Olympic Team Trials Marathon.
